**Action item: add a circuit breaker around the Skylark pricing API.**

The outage cascaded because every Ferngate worker retried independently for 40 minutes. Wrap the client in a shared breaker: failure-rate trip, half-open probes, jittered reset. Reviewer, please check that the trip threshold and probe interval match what SRE signed off on. The agreed tuning constants are listed below for comparison.

tuning table, kafof-fahof:
RATE_LIMITS = {
    "wenwyn": 2,
    "quenael": 2,
}

## Deployment

Textgate's encoding sniffer runs as a sidecar next to the upload service. Deploy both together; the sniffer inspects the first 64 KB of each uploaded text file and tags it before storage. Mismatched tags block ingestion, so keep the confidence threshold sane. The sidecar reads its runtime settings from the values below.

deployment values, yafop-fahap:
[lamwyn]
team = silath
access_code = ac_166fb2
host = lamwyn.orvexgrid.example
port = 9300
owner = pelael.praius
peer = istiel.zarqeldyn.corp

## Environments for Driftbeam

Quick heads-up for reviewers: we're moving Driftbeam's builds onto the Cinderforge hermetic build system, so the old "works on the shared runner" excuses are officially retired. Staging and prod now consume identical sealed toolchains, and the only environment-specific bits live in a tiny overlay per tier. Dev still allows local overrides, but they get stripped before promotion. If you're reviewing the migration PR, the settings each environment currently pins are as follows.

config for kadug-yahop:
quenwyn:
  pin: 2459
  metrics_host: metrics.quenwyn.lumicsys.internal
  tenant: julax
  seal: seal_0d5ead96

Hey Dorit — handing off the cold storage archive job before I'm out. The Brambleworth buckets older than 18 months get moved to Frostvault tier; the cron on the Pellin box handles it nightly. If a run stalls, restart the archiver, not the whole box. One gotcha: restoring anything from Frostvault requires unsealing the archive keyring first. When the unseal prompt appears, use the recovery passphrase below.

vault phrase of kaduf-baweg = norael-julox-raleth-wenok-eliir-ulamir-ulair-norwyn-rusion